Athirampuzha all set for the Arangu 2025; Organizing Committee formed Updated On 2025-05-15
The organizing committee and sub-committees of 'Arangu 2025', the State Arts Festival of Kudumbashree NHG & Auxiliary Group members proposed to be held in Athirampuzha, Kottayam have been formed. V. N. Vasavan, Minister for Co-operation, Ports, and Devaswoms, Government of Kerala inaugurated the organizing committee formation meeting and released the logo of 'Arangu 2025'.
V.N. Vasavan, Minister for Co-operation, Ports, and Devaswoms, Government of Kerala is the chairman of the organizing committee and H. Dineshan IAS, Executive Director, Kudumbashree is the convener. 500 people are members of the committees. About 5000 women from 14 districts who have participated and won in the ADS, CDS, Taluk and district level cultural festivals will compete in the Arangu State Cultural Festival. Competitions are held in 33 categories. There are competitions in senior and junior categories and there are a total of 13 venues.
